Output 70d962df4e2d79aadb033853d7eba4980f567cf5e862307ec0a0734248c3536d:0

value
59998878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ff0757463dc1164c48edd25535cdba760c6e02 OP_EQUAL
address
3DpEdZvJkJByCMWkuXHwnoU7gvFfpLQEXA
transaction
70d962df4e2d79aadb033853d7eba4980f567cf5e862307ec0a0734248c3536d
spent
true